This session will examine how Mexico's participation in the G7 2025 summit will create new opportunities for academic collaboration between Mexico and Canada. With shared priorities in innovation, sustainability, and technology, César will explore concrete ways to advance joint research, student and faculty mobility, and policy alignment to strengthen North America's knowledge ecosystem. The session will also outline ANUIES's vision for deeper institutional partnerships, focusing on key areas such as digital transformation, Indigenous education, and sustainable development. Attendees will learn about successful models of Mexico-Canada academic cooperation and explore actionable strategies to expand bilateral engagement in this new era of collaboration.
